About 95 Abbeyfield Road
95 Abbeyfield Road is an end-of-terrace house in Southwark, London, London (SE16 2BS). It has a recorded floor area of 123 m² (around 1324 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(April 2018) shows a D (score 64),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The rating has held steady at D across 2 certificates since November 2016. Between certificates, lighting went from Poor to Very Good; while wall efficiency dropped from Good to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78).
At 123 m² the property is well over the postcode median (54 m² across 13 EPCs), placing it in the larger end of the local stock. 2 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 0 refused. Past consents include an extension and a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. Today's modelled estimate of £682,000 is 46.7% above the 2017 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£351/sq ft) was about 18.4% below the postcode norm. Last changed hands 9 years ago, in August 2017.
